For example, most of folks will fall in the 25% federal tax rate, and let's suppose that our state income tax rate is 3%. Gives us a marginal tax rate of 28%. We subtract.28 from 1.00 loss.72 or 72%. This helps to ensure that a non-taxable interest rate of three ..6% would be the same return for a taxable rate of 5%. That was derived by multiplying 5% by 72%. So any non-taxable return greater than 3.6% would eventually be preferable together with a taxable rate of 5%.
